Rainbow Six Siege kicks off free weekend with Money Heist crossover event

A special crossover event with Money Heist has kicked off in Rainbow Six Siege, as the game hosts a free to play weekend.

Ubisoft has teamed up with Netflix for a special event based on Spanish crime drama series La Casa de Papel, otherwise known as Money Heist, which features special skins for use in the game’s Bank map.  

During the event, hostages on the map will be sporting the show’s red outfit and highly unsettling masks. Hibana and Vigil will also wear the eye-catching outfits, with eight items added in total from the uniforms, headgear, weapon skins, and charms.  

If you particularly like the skins, you can also purchase them for permanent use through two separate bundles on the in-game store. Hibana’s Heist Bundle features the red jumpsuit, emboldened headgear, Tokyo charm, and Regal Mint weapon skin for the TYPE-89, while Vigil’s Accomplice Bundle has the same red jumpsuit, nameless headgear, surrealist charm, and Fresh Paper weapon skin for the K1A.  

It’s slightly odd the skins aren’t available for all the operators, and you aren’t even taking part in an actual heist, but it’s welcome, goofy event nonetheless. The crossover event runs from now until 25 November.  

From Thursday (21 November) until Sunday (24 November), Rainbow Six Siege will also be free to play on all platforms and will be discounted too. On the PlayStation store, the game’s Gold Edition is now available for £37.49, reduced from £49.99.  

The free to play weekend also coincides with the UK ESL Premiership finals in Manchester on Saturday (23 November), which sees teams Fierce Esports, MnM, NaVi, and I’m With The Boys compete for the top spot.
